Jamshedpur: ADJ court awards eight-year jail term to man having link with Al Qaeeda

Jamshedpur, Feb 23: The court of additional district judge-I, Sanjay Kumar Upadhyay on Thursday sentenced Ahmed Masud Akram Sheikh to eight years of rigorous imprisonment for possessing firearms. 

A resident of Razak Colony at Dhatkidih in Bistupur, Masud had been arrested jointly by a team of Delhi police and local police in 2016 for keeping a close link with al Qaeda and trying to radicalise local youths. 

During a raid at his house, the police had recovered a nine MM pistol with a magazine having five live cartridges. 

Masud’s arrest was made after the Delhi police had arrested Abdul Rahman Katki for playing a main role in spreading radicalism in Jamshedpur and its surroundings. 

Masud who had already obtained training from Pakistan would meet Latki who is a resident of Cuttack in Odisha at the house of Mohammed Qalimuddin in Mango. Another man, Nasim Akhtar who would also meet Katki at Mango had provided the pistol to Masud for strategic use. 

The court on Monday acquitted Nasim Akhtar who is a resident of Zakir Nagar in Mango giving him the benefit of the doubt. 

The case related to Katki and another terrorist Abdul Sammi, also a resident of Dhatkidih is under trial.
